broad seal, n. The Great Seal of England. Also transf.
1536Wriothesley Chron. (1875) I. 51 Letter patent under the Kinges brode seale. 1576Lambarde Peramb. Kent (1826) 227 Advaunced to the keeping, first of the privie, and then of the broad seale. 1641Symonds Serm. bef. Ho. Comm. D b, As if they had had the broad seale of heaven for them. 1679Trial Langhorn 27 Two Pardons under the Broad Seal. 1762–71H. Walpole Vertue's Anec. Paint. (1786) III. 172 Being allowed 200l. for each broad seal. |
